Data for Springer comes from the US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ates, covering the period 2018โ2022.
The ACS 5-Year estimates provide the most reliable demographic statistics available, especially for smaller communities, by pooling 5 years of survey data.

According to the US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ates (2022), the population of Springer, New Mexico is 927.
The median household income in Springer, New Mexico is $36,458 per year, according to the 2022 ACS 5-Year Estimates. The US national median household income is approximately $74,580.
Key cost indicators for Springer, New Mexico:. Median home value: $89,200. Median gross rent: $567/month. Median household income: $36,458/year
The median home value in Springer, New Mexico is $89,200, compared to the national median of approximately $281,900.
The median age in Springer, New Mexico is 59.5 years, compared to the US national median age of approximately 38.9 years.
